Master's of Public Health Program Holds Mini Conference April 24

The Master’s of Public Health Program, which is housed in the UC Department of Environmental Health, is hosting a Mini Public Health Conference from 8:30 a.m. to 3:30 p.m., Friday, April 24, in the Kettering Lab Complex. During the conference, students will present their practicum and capstone projects. Refreshments, lunch and a poster exhibition are also included in the day’s activities. Registration begins at 8:30 a.m. in the Kettering Atrium.
